Cstdlib h download c sharp

Every element of the library is defined within the std namespace. The eclipse foundation home to a global community, the eclipse ide, jakarta ee and over 350 open source projects, including runtimes, tools and frameworks. Random library this library contains functions to generate integer numbers, floatingpoint numbers, characters and. Contribute to cs50libcs50 development by creating an account on github. Including this header ensures that the names declared using external linkage in the c standard library header are declared in. End to end big data that enables you to spend less time formatting data and more time analyzing it. And in case anyone was going to say this, i tried using stdlib. C string beginning with the representation of a floatingpoint number. Check all that apply a ispunct check if character is a punctuation character, found in ctype. In the c standard library, system is a function used to execute subprocesses and commands. Includes the c standard library header h and adds the associated names to the std namespace.

This header defines several general purpose functions, including dynamic memory management. I would like to see how are those functions are implemented, such as atoi, strtol, etc. Thank mkopack, i doding in c on arduino so i assume it already provide stdlib. They may be any numeric values, either integer or floating point numbers, and they also may be pointers to the same base type. You can specify a char value with a character literal. Check the include folder in your version of vs in c. This parameter can also be a null pointer, in which case it is not used. The following is a list of functions found within the h header file. Where can i download the source code of the latest or standard library for stdlib. The c standard library or libc is the standard library for the c programming language, as specified in the ansi c standard. Since ansi c was adopted by the international organization for standardization, the c standard library is also called the iso c library. Including this header ensures that the names declared using external linkage in the c standard library header are declared in the std namespace. Another point is, as you book says, you should use cstdlib. You will finish the book not only being able to write your own code, but more importantly, you will be able to read other projects.

The question is, how do i access the functions in the stdlib. The gnu c library is distributed in the hope that it will be useful, 10. But this version seems very slow compared with some code in numerical recipes. Function description malloc this function is used to allocate space in memory during the execution of the program. Prev next all c inbuilt functions which are declared in stdlib. If nothing happens, download the github extension for visual studio and try again. Created by colin peters this software is not copyrighted this source code is offered for use in the public domain. I am trying to compile a file which requires functions included from cmath. This header was originally in the c standard library as h. As far as i can see, you need to create a new project of type windows application and start coding win32 ui elements.

This library is free this library is free 6 software. It was developed at the same time as the c library posix specification, which is a superset of it. Net cd1 training course provided by appdev, the nations leader in developer training. There seems to be a problem with cstdlib andor stdlib. This header was originally in the c standard library as h this header provides miscellaneous utilities. Hi, i want to use rand in standard libray to generate over 108 random numbers to do simulation. Download visual studio community, professional, and enterprise. It is written in pure c and makes only use of stdio. I know about platform invoke, and i am getting better at it. And let me be clear, it has been a long time since h has been deprecated, and people who use that header now, dont even know w. Mar 12, 2017 the question comes down to what you intend to do with the macros, functions or constants from that header file. It differs from the execspawn family of functions in that instead of passing arguments to an executed object, a single string is passed to the system shell, typically the posix shell, binsh c. The header cstdlib provides its declarations and definitions within the namespace std.

Whether allocation succeeds or not, the pointer returned by an allocation function can be passed to stdfree. The question comes down to what you intend to do with the macros, functions or constants from that header file. The header h makes these available also in the global namespace, much as in the c standard. Return value none notethe function accepts and does nothing with the null pointer to reduce the amount of specialcasing. I do not believe my code itself to be at fault for causing this error, i suspect the configuration it persists even with all of. They do not compete with each other in any way and they do not replace. These are two important header files used in c programming. Bandwidth analyzer pack bap is designed to help you better understand your network, plan for various contingencies, and track down problems when they do occur. Make sure that you dont have anywhere in your code files, vs doesnt support. Net 2002 did, instead supporting the new standard headers such as cstdlib. Aug 09, 2012 autotools package for all standard arduino libraries bubbapizzaarduino stdlib.

The result has the type of the argument which has greater range of possible values e. While h is header file for st andar d i nput o utput, h is header file for st andar d lib rary. For example, abs to find the absolute value of a number. Bpmn modeler, emf store, emf client, apogee, csharp, corona, hibachi, glimmer. Use one of the following ways to include the correct header file. Well, in theory, we could slow everything down by adding yet another default include directory that would come after usrinclude in the default search scope, and would contain some fallback stdlib. If you cannot find these, you may have to do a search for the files. Here is there file for this copy one by one or download complete project from github. It consists of two files and is easy to use in your source code. License as published by the free software foundation. Includes the c standard library header and adds the associated names to the std namespace. Articles 0 resources 0 featured 0 downloads 0 forums 2 videos 0 blogs 0 news 0 ebooks 0 ideas 0 interview questions 0 about us. Yeah, this is known, but im afraid there is nothing that can be done easily about it.

146 299 819 41 1007 127 1156 910 1504 480 327 380 403 403 198 1211 1258 405 1026 1153 1057 1344 793 454 1188 781 1042 550 1107 873 1503 239 971 197 1296 644 804 29 235 1460 852 951 383 590 1475 1079 637 919